The UAE has been represented in 56 T20I matches under Waseem, Waseem has led in 34 victories, maintaining an impressive 60.71% winning rate. UAE achieved several notable and historical wins under his helm, including winning a T20I series against New Zealand. With 33 sixes, he also holds the record for the most sixes hit by a cricket captain in a T20I, overtaking the former Indian skipper Rohit Sharma.
Matches | Won | Lost | Tied | No Result | Win % |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
56 | 34 | 22 | 0 | 0 | 60.71% |

Muhammad Waseem ODI Captaincy Record
Matches | Won | Lost | Tied | No Result | Win % |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
26 | 7 | 19 | 0 | 0 | 26.92% |
Waseem has an inimitable position in the development of UAE 50-over cricket, having earned 7 wins out of 26 contests, with less success in the One Day International format.
